Elixir - Music for Moving and Still Meditation Initially created for use in a Taiji intervention study at the University of Illinois, Elixir is a music CD for moving and still meditation practices. This CD is unique in that it was composed and performed in entirety by both a master traditional Chinese musician and longtime practitioner of qigong meditation.

Blurring Boundaries - Erhu Excursions Yang Ying's most recent release, Blurring Boundaries - Erhu Excursions contains Ying's arrangements of traditional, signature pieces for the erhu, her own compositions that are a fusion of both various styles of Chinese music and Western classical, jazz, funk, and Nashville influences, and an arrangement of a classical American jazz tune that is especially beautiful on the erhu. Ms. Yang's virtuosity on the instrument is unmistakable on all of tunes.
